Drug Rehab Centers Alabama

Alabama Drug rehab centers are facilities which offer programs for individuals looking to quit drugs or alcohol. The importance of choosing the appropriate type of treatment for an individual's specific situation should not be under estimated. The initial step of choosing a treatment program is researching which method of treatment is appropriate for the individual. If an incorrect evaluation is made when selecting a program modality, the individual's chances for failure increase significantly. If you or someone you care about is caught in the trap of drug addiction, then treatment may be necessary in salvaging their life. Overall, the primary function of drug rehab centers in Alabama is helping individuals acquire life skills. These skills are necessary for resolving the problems life presents on a daily basis and teaching drug abusers in Alabama how to live comfortably without drugs and alcohol.

Drug rehab centers are an important part of recovering from drug addiction. In addition to stopping drug use, treatment has the ability to restore an individual to productive functioning in the family, workplace, and community. Recovering drug addicts learn about addiction, recovery, and relapse while addressing misguided beliefs about self, others, and their environment during their program. Attending a treatment centers can help the individual make lifestyle changes, manage feelings, develop coping tools, and learn drug refusal skills. They also learn to identify relapse warning signs and handle thoughts that may lead to relapse. Every program is different. Drug rehab centers differ in philosophies, treatment methods, and cost. The treatment program that is chosen should have a high success rate and competent staff. When looking at drug rehab centers, be sure to choose a facility that addresses the initial cause of the individual's addiction.

There are many different types of help available for getting off drugs. Examples are: counseling, psychotherapy, support groups, family therapy, and in-patient or out-patient programs. An individual's success can be directly linked to the amount of help and guidance they receive during their program. Those who stay in a Alabama drug rehab longer than three months usually have better outcomes than those who spend less time. Over the last 25 years, studies have shown that drug rehab centers work to reduce an individual's drug use as well as prevent potential crimes committed by drug abusers. Research has also shown that those who have successfully completed a drug treatment program are more likely to be employed.

There are varying degrees of drug abuse and addiction. Some individuals may have a history of many failed attempts to end their abuse/addiction patterns and failed. For those who fall into this category, inpatient residential treatment may prove fruitful. Research studies show that inpatient treatment is the most successful type of care for those with multiple unsuccessful attempts at sobriety through outpatient treatment. On the other hand, an individual may only have a recent history of drug abuse. Although they desire to correct the situation, they may encounter difficulty in doing so on their own. For such an individual, outpatient treatment or counseling would most likely be the appropriate choice initially in addressing their situation.

Those with years of heavy drug or alcohol use may have a more difficult time when it comes to ending their abuse patterns. The difficulty may lie in the fact that their lifestyle has consisted of drug or alcohol use for such an extended period of time that it may be difficult to imagine themselves living without drugs. This type of individual may greatly benefit from attending a long term in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ation program. These types of drug rehab centers generally involve a stay of three to six months. This provides the individual with an extensive change of environment as well as care twenty-four hours a day. Attending a drug rehab close to home is seldom the correct treatment option for chronic drug abusers. It is extremely therapeutic to be distanced from the people they used drugs with, drug dealers, and the surroundings that can continue to stimulate their past addictive behaviors. Research has proven that this may be the most successful type of program for those who have a history of heavy substance abuse spanning over many years.
